A slot machine is a gambling device that can be used to win cash. They are commonly found in casinos and are activated by a lever or button. The paytable of a slot is usually listed on the face of the machine. To play, players place money in the machine’s coin slots, and push a lever to spin the reels. If the symbols match the listed credits, the machine will pay out.

There are two main types of slot machines. Mechanical slot machines are typically seven-segment display. Electronic slot machines are usually microprocessor-based. Modern slot machines have more advanced video graphics and bonus rounds. Some also include features that enhance payout chances with increased wagers.

Most slot games have a theme, which may vary from game to game. Classic slot machine symbols include fruits, bells, and stylized lucky sevens. In addition, some machines feature a jackpot, a feature not available in the past.
